How they compare
Brazil currently reports 1.2 GPIA against 1.09 GPIA in France, a difference of 0.11 GPIA.
That makes Brazil's figure about 1.1 times France's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 10 shared years of data; in 2014 it was France ahead.
Brazil ranks 25th and France ranks 27th of 61 countries.
France has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
